Mercon SP for the TorqShift tranny. It is the only fluid that can be used according to Ford. Some aftermarket companies claim that their fluid meets Fords specs, but it is a big ($$$) gamble.
DO NOT mix Mercon SP with anyother fluid. If you have a torqueshift transmission DO NOT put anything other than SP fluid... A truck at the shop came in the customer topped off the fluid approx. 1 qt. and the transmission pretty much ate itself..... Nasty...

Since many dealerships can't keep up on every fluid to use in all the various cars and trucks... makes sure you ask for Mercon SP on the ticket and/or that they use Mercon SP.
My dealership told me that Mercon SP comes to them in quart containers (not bulk), so this is a sure way to watch to see if the service tech uses the right fluid or not.
I watch.... and for 1 hour of my time, I sleep better knowing the right fluid was used and the external tranny filter was replaced. This is why ONLY the diesel tech at my Ford dealership works on my truck and not the "guy" in the fast-lube lane!!!!

I think they are using Mercon LV in the 09 Torqueshift and have moved the service intervals to 60,000 miles on the 09's using the LV. I do not think you can interchange the fluids. With that being said I agree with Beach and would only run SP in any Torqueshift that had it in it from the factory , besides Mercon SP is an outstanding tranny fluid and works great in the Torqueshift because it was designed just for this tranny.
